Still a believer...but not convinced they can even make a late 2016 date at this point. From the Form 1-A:

Production Plan. Our Vice President of Manufacturing and Product Launches, Gino Raffin, and our consultant for project
management of Shreveport operations have developed the production plan and facility layout. The facility layout has been developed to
utilize the existing infrastructure and flexible design of the buildings at the Shreveport facility. A detailed 47-week launch plan has been
developed, which includes 24 weeks of pre-production activities, 10 weeks of manufacturing validation and training, and 12 weeks7 of
increased production to reach optimal production output. Incorporated into the launch is the plan that the first 125 vehicles produced
will not be sold, but utilized for internal purposes.

They way that reads is about 9 months of time (47-12 = 35 weeks = 9 months) before they even begin production, and that is from the moment they say "go". Between now and "go", they have the P5 to complete, 25 E vehicles to build/test and whatever else that takes time to do and coordinate. One thing I have not seen in any schedule/time projections is...contingency time. I appreciate and respect their tenacity, but there is a longer road ahead.

to me the most interesting info found in the link in post 1 is shown below .... the assurance of an extension from RACER is good news indeed :


"Elio Motors is being held to a deadline by RACER Trust to create the promised 1,500 jobs.

"I think it's most important that we create the jobs and not the month that we create the jobs," said Elio.

RACER Trust owned the plant after GM's bankruptcy, then sold the plant to Caddo Parish's Industrial Development Board. Elio is held to the deadline by financial penalties. The deadline was extended to mid-2016 earlier this year.

A RACER Trust spokesman says they will likely grant Elio Motors another extension to the 4th quarter of 2016.

"RACER Trust maintains full faith and confidence in Elio Motors and its plan to produce its three-wheel vehicles in the former GM Assembly and Stamping Plant in Caddo Parish," said RACER Trust Vice President Bill Callen in a statement.

"CEO Paul Elio has kept RACER fully informed of his progress in securing capital, building a supply chain and other important business milestones. We recognize the challenges of launching a successful startup, particularly in the automotive sector, but we are satisfied with Mr. Elio’s business plan and his progress to date," Callen said"
